Philip Cotty Featured in Chicago Tribune

Ai Tech Director Philip Cotty gives his thoughts on the online competition between retailers this holiday season in a recent story in the Chicago Tribune.

The article, written by Tribune reporter Corilyn Shropshire, discusses the threat to retailers of "showrooming" (where shoppers look for items in a brick-and-mortar store, only to cross-check prices from their smartphone and purchase from the store's rivals online). Shoppers will be using their mobile devices and tablets more than ever this season, so retailers are responding by offering to match the lowest price of their competitors online and providing in-store Wi Fi.

Cotty feels that making both online and in-store buying easier for shoppers "tells the consumer you care about them, that you're trying to provide value and convenience to them."
